Im Having Trouble Getting Flat Terrain In My Map ABOVE Water.

I Used Raise Tool Then All Of The Flattening And Smoothing Tools

But Nothing Gets Flat Above The Water. Any Ideas :?:

I don't understand your problem.. the flatten tool, well... it flattens.

Raise land to desired height.

Switch to flatten tool.
Hold CTRL and click on that land.

Then release CTRL and click wherever you want the land flat and at the chosen height.

Raise your terrain up above the Water

and use the STeam shovel tool, hold control and move the blue box over the piece of land you want it to be level to. Click twice, then release control and click. It will be level

if your land isnt going above the water, hit Page Down to lower the water level
